Dizzy

Dizzy is a Canadian indie pop band from Oshawa, Ontario, whose debut album Baby Teeth won the Juno Award for Alternative Album of the Year at the Juno Awards of 2019. Consisting of vocalist Katie Munshaw and instrumentalists Alex, Mackenzie and Charlie Spencer, the group released Baby Teeth in 2018. The Spencers are brothers. The album was promoted with a concert tour in Canada, the United States and Europe, and the tracks "Swim", "Pretty Thing" and "Backstroke" were released as singles. In addition to the Alternative Album of the Year category, the group were also nominated for Breakthrough Group of the Year. On February 26, 2020 Dizzy released the single "Sunflower", and on July 31, 2020 the band released their second album, The Sun and Her Scorch. The album received another Juno Award nomination for Alternative Album of the Year at the Juno Awards of 2021. On March 29, 2023, Dizzy announced their third studio album Dizzy, which was released on August 18, 2023. The album received their third Juno nomination for Alternative Album of the Year at the Juno Awards of 2024.
